PHOENIX, Ariz., April 23, 2012 (SEND2PRESS NEWSWIRE) — LendingQB, a provider of seamless mortgage lending technology, announced an innovative new service that helps lenders understand and measure the impact of technology on their business, which will be introduced at the MBA Technology Conference and Exposition in Phoenix, Arizona. Known as the Enterprise Process Assessment (EPA), it provides lenders with an extensive breakdown of their operations.

Professional Community Management of California celebrates 40 years of service and growth this month
Thu, 19 Apr 2012 # 17:04:16 -0400 EDT # California News # Comments OffLAKE FOREST, Calif. /California Newswire/ — PCM (Professional Community Management of California, Inc.), celebrates 40 years of service and growth. In 1964, the company began as a non-profit that managed Laguna Woods Village. PCM officially incorporated in 1972 to manage a diverse range of homeowner associations or Common Interest Developments including Huntington Landmark and Sun Lakes Country Club.
